知名学者引用


        除了所发表论文的被引用频次、期刊质量能够彰显学者的学术影响力以外,被知名学者引用也是一项学术评价的重要指标。
        当前同舟云学术认定的知名学者包括:诺贝尔奖、菲尔兹奖、图灵奖等奖项获得者,多个国家的院士,同舟云学术“2023全球学者学术影响力排行版”入榜的前10万学者等。
